What You'll Do
Reporting to the department Production Manager, this position is responsible for wiring, mounting and troubleshooting complex electrical components and sub-assemblies of Custom Switchboards. Candidates must have medium to advanced wiring abilities.

Responsibilities
In this Function You Will
-Read and interpret one-line diagrams and customer drawing packages.
-Determine how and where to run, connect and terminate wires for electrical devices on wiring pans and inside switchboard structures. (Common devices include breakers, meters, relays, sensors, PLCs, switches, CTs, sensors)
-Identify design issues in the provided schematics and raise them through the correct channels.
-Ensure proper voltage level separation, current levels and industry standard colour coding is maintained when organizing and wiring circuits within panels.
-Perform functional tests such as continuity checks and wire pull tests.
-Repair or rework issues detected during the inspection/test stage of the job.
-Work to CSA and UL code.
-Maintain the accuracy and integrity of the internal KANBAN and MRB process.
- Perform other duties as required.
